Manila (dpa) – Two suspected robbers threw a grenade and opened fire inside a shopping mall in the Philippine capital on Thursday, wounding six people, police said. The suspects attacked a bank employee delivering money to a foreign exchange outlet inside the Robinsons Mall in the commercial district of Ortigas in Manila. Superintendent Danilo Pecana, a police spokesman, said two security guards, the bank employee and three bystanders were hurt in the robbery. Pecana said there was no information yet on whether the suspects were able to get the money from the bank employee.
